- 1、本文档共73页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
运筹学课件--第四章 整数规划与分配问题
运筹学 重庆师范大学经济与管理学院 熊膺 第4章 整数规划与分配问题 第4章 整数规划与分配问题 【学习内容】 一、整数线性规划问题的提出 二、整数规划问题的求解 1、分支定界解法 2、割平面解法 三、分配问题与匈牙利法 一、整数线性规划问题的提出 在前面讨论的线性规划问题中,有些最优解可能是分数或小数,但对于某些问题,常要求解必须是整数(称为整数解)。 (1)变量是人数、机器设备台数或产品件数等都要求是整数 (2) 对某一个项目要不要投资的决策问题,可选用一个逻辑变量 x,当x=1表示投资,x=0表示不投资; (3)人员的合理安排问题,当变量xij=1表示安排第i人去做j工作,xij=0表示不安排第i人去做j工作。逻辑变量也是只允许取整数值的一类变量。 一、整数线性规划问题的提出 线性规划是运筹学的重要分枝,也是运筹学最基本的部分。整数规划是近三十年来发展起来的、规划论的一个重要的理论分支。根据对决策变量的要求不同,分为四种类型: 纯整数规划:所有决策变量均要求为离散的非负 整数。 混合整数规划:部分决策变量要求为离散的非负 整数。 0?1 整数规划:所有决策变量均要求为0或1。 混合 0?1 整数规划:部分决策变量要求为0或1。 一、整数线性规划问题的提出 引例:生产组织计划问题与选址问题 例4-1(生产组织计划问题)某工厂在一个计划期内拟生产甲、乙两种大型设备。除了A、B两种部件需要外部供应且供应受到严格限制之外,该厂有充分的能力来加工制造这两种设备所需的其余零件,并且所需原材料和能源也可满足供应。每种设备所用部件数量和部件的供应限额以及设备的利润由表3-1-1给出。问该厂在本计划期内如何安排甲、乙设备的生产数量,才能获取最大利润? 一、整数线性规划问题的提出 例4-1【解】 设 x1,x2 分别为该计划期内甲、乙设备的生产数量,Z 为生产这两种设备可获得的总利润。依题意,给问题的数学模型为: max Z = 15x1 ? 20x2 s.t. 6x1 ? 4x2 ? 25 x1 ? 3x2 ? 10 xi ? {0, 1, 2, …} 这是一个纯整数规划问题。 一、整数线性规划问题的提出 引例:生产组织计划问题与选址问题 例4-2(选址问题)某商业连锁集团拟在 n 个连锁店所在城市中建立 m 个配货中心,每个城市最多建立一个配货中心。若在第 i 个城市建立配货中心,其配货能力为 Di,单位时间的固定成本为 ai,i = 1,…,n,第 j 个连锁店的需求量为 bj,j = 1,…,n。从第 i 个配货中心到第 j 个连锁店的单位运输成本为 cij。应如何选择配货中心位置和安排运输计划,才能得到经济上花费最少的方案。 例4-2【解】 设在单位时间内,从配货中心 i 运往连锁店 j 的物资数量为 xij,Z 为单位时间内的总费用。引入布尔变量 则上述问题可归结为如下的数学模型: 例3-2 可归结为如下的数学模型 例4-3某人有一背包可以装10公斤重、0.025m3的物品。他准备用来装甲、乙两种物品,每件物品的重量、体积和价值如表4-3-1所示。问两种物品各装多少件,所装物品的总价值最大? 在例4-3中,假设此人还有一只旅行箱,最大载重量为12公斤,其体积是0.02m3。背包和旅行箱只能选择其一,建立下列几种情形的数学模型,使所装物品价值最大。 (1)所装物品不变; (2)如果选择旅行箱,则只能装载丙和丁两种物品,价值分别是4和3,载重量和体积的约束为 例4-3 【解】引入0-1变量(或称逻辑变量)yi,令 一、整数线性规划问题的提出 综上,我们了解了整数线性规划的问题。但如何来求解整数线性规划问题呢? 为满足整数解的要求,初看起来,似乎只要把已得到的带有分数或小数的解经过“舍入化整”就可以了。 但这常常是不行的,因为化整后不见得是可行解;或虽是可行解,但不一定是最优解。 因此,对求最优整数解的问题,有必要另行研究。 例4-4 说明整数规划问题的求解不能直接在单纯形法最优解的基础上四舍五入 求下述整数规划问题的最优解(P105) 二、纯整数规划的求解 整数规划的求解比一般线性规划的求解复杂,常用的方法有完全枚举法、分支定界法,割平面法、隐枚举法和lagrange松弛法。 在求解整数线性规划时,如果可行域是有界的,首先容易想到的方法就是穷举所有可行的整数解,即列出图解中所有标有“+”的整数点,然后比较它们的目标函数值,从而确定最优解。 例4-4中,变量只有x1和x2,x
文档评论(0)